Review Topic: K1 Visa

My K1 interview went very well. It went way better than expected.

I was excited and nervous at the same time. My appointment was at 10:30 and queued at 10:00 to get in to the South Pavilion of the US Embassy in London then went through the airport style security check. Once I was through security, I went through the building and straight to the reception. I saw quite a lot of people queuing but I was told not to queu and just to straight to the receptionist informing them that I have an appointment for an immigrant visa. The receptionist then gave me a ticket number and told me to go to Level 1. My ticket also suggested where to sit and which window I will be seen by the officer/interviewer. I was probably in within 10 minutes from outside the embassy to my seat waiting for my turn to be interviewed.

Review Topic: K1 Visa

Alex got to the Embassy about 45 minutes before his interview. He was immediately called up to present the documents requested for in the email (nothing more than that in terms of documents).

He waited about 30 minutes then and they called him up to the second window. There he was asked four questions.
1. When did we meet?
2. Where did we meet?
3. Where do I (Lydia) live?
4. Does he plan to live in a house or an apartment?

He did his medical on June 20 (5 working days prior) so they didn't have his medical paperwork yet, but they told him we're approved pending medical and now our status is Administrative Processing!
